Meaning of küzd | Babel Free

Verb CEFR C1 Standard
[ˈkyzd]

Definitions

  1. to fight (whether literally or figuratively; for something: -ért or against something: ellen; (optionally) with someone or something: -val/-vel)
    intransitive, reciprocal
  2. to struggle, to strive (to labour in difficulty)
    intransitive
